Ticket: Locked vault blocking Huemark contrast audit

The Huemark accessibility audit for the Ferngate 4.2 release requires read access to the design-token vault, which sealed itself after an automated rotation failed overnight. Without it, the contrast checker cannot resolve the canonical color palette, and the audit report will show false failures across all button states. Release should not be blocked: the rotation job has been paused, the incident is logged, and the vault can be reopened safely using the recovery passphrase below.

recovery phrase for hahig-tawig: briael-istax

**Visitor policy: pool car keys**

Contractors authorised to use a Thistlebrook Depot pool car must collect keys from the grey key cabinet beside the transport office, never from staff desks. Record the vehicle, time out, and mileage in the logbook on the shelf. Keys go back in the same hook on return. The cabinet is locked at all times; open it with the code below.

door code, tawef-bahof: bdg-LMFWZ-8

**Runbook: keyspin rotation failures**

If keyspin stalls mid-rotation, check the lockfile under /var/run/keyspin first. Stale locks older than 10 minutes are safe to delete. Re-run with --resume, never --force; force re-mints all secrets and breaks the Harbridge sync job downstream. Verify the audit log shows a COMPLETE marker before closing the page. If rotation fails twice, escalate to the Vaultline team channel. Include the trace token from the failed run, shown below.

session token of kafop-yahop = htk4_fa63